Runbook bit — Sparrowjet serverless handlers, cold-start mitigation release. This rollout enables the pre-warm pool for the checkout and inventory handlers, so expect p99 latency to drop once the pool fills (give it ~10 minutes). Watch the Hollowmere dashboard for warm-hit ratio before flipping traffic to 100%. Heads up: the pre-warmer pulls handler images from the sealed registry, and those pulls only succeed if the images are signed. The active signing key follows.

release key, taduf-yajef: bky13_uGiieNoy5KKUY

Step 4 of the Lanternfish migration: switch request tracing over to the new propagation headers. Every service that touches the checkout path needs the trace middleware registered before auth, otherwise spans get orphaned — ask the Brindleworks folks how they learned that. Once the middleware is wired in, apply the tracing config shown below.

deployment values, kadug-fawip:
[fenath]
port = 9200
region = north-3
host = fenath.lumicworks.corp
timeout_ms = 250
retries = 7

Leadership Review Briefing — Annual Billing Transition

Finance team: Vellmore Systems proposes migrating Cartwheel subscribers from monthly to annual billing beginning next quarter. Modeling by Priya Handel's group shows improved cash predictability and a modest churn reduction, offset by short-term revenue recognition shifts. Deferred revenue schedules will need restatement. The confidential planning note follows below.

board note of kahag-kagep: Gross margin on Quenix came in at 10 percent against a plan of 10 percent. Only 7 of the 100 pilot accounts renewed Quenix, so a churn review is set for January 1.